AXA SME Masterclass - Day 1

Date published: 18th May 2008

When AXA insurance rang me in April, to say that I had won one of 20 places on their boot camp for company bosses in Paris, I was both excited and petrified.

One month on, sitting at Kings Cross International waiting for the Eurostar, I was just petrified.

The details I had about the other attendees were sparse. I knew that I would meet 10 of them on the train. The others were going to fly to Paris from Manchester and Edinburgh.

We had all won our places through a competition in The Mail on Sunday. I wondered whether the 10 on the train would be peeping over copies of the paper, like secret agents. Sadly, that wasn�t the case but we did manage to quickly meet each other and establish where we were all sitting.

Chateau RomainvilleWe are staying in a chateau, in the west of Paris. Because this is a conference centre we are expected to network and spend time together, so there is no TV or drink making facilities in the bedrooms.

The first meal with all 20 of us was superb. We were treated to stuffed quail and the cheeseboard was bigger than my local Sainsbury's delicatessen counter. I steered clear of all the free booze, keen to keep a clear head for the following day.

Cheese Table RomainvilleThe evening went quickly, with everyone chatting about their businesses. It soon became clear that although we all came from a variety of different sized businesses and a diverse range of sectors, everyone wanted to learn the same things.

All of a sudden it was 12.30am and I was no longer so scared, and went to bed optimistic about the next few days.
